05/20/06 Black Star Canyon star party

Posted On May 22, 2006


The gate was opened at 7:15 and we ended up with about 12 OCA member cars and telescopes along with another 4 cars full of Nature Conservancy guests. The night started off with hundreds of small white puffy clouds making it quite a challenge to identify objects between the clouds. I gave an astronomy presentation to the guests and new members but was not able to point out too many star formations due to the clouds.


We ended up showing everyone all three planets (Jupiter, Saturn & Mars) along with some faint fuzzy Messier objects which would drift in and out of the clouds. By late in the evening, there were only a few large clouds with most of the sky clear. It stayed fairly warm all evening and the gate was closed at about midnight.
